Topical Lexicon
Word Origin: Corresponds to the Hebrew יִשְׂרָאֵל (Yisra'el)

Corresponding Greek / Hebrew Entries: G2474: Ἰσραήλ (Israēl) • The Greek equivalent of the Hebrew יִשְׂרָאֵל, used in the New Testament to refer to the nation of Israel or the Jewish people.

Usage: This Aramaic form of the name "Israel" is used in the context of the Jewish people or the nation of Israel. It appears in the Aramaic portions of the Old Testament.

Context: The term יִשְׂרָאֵל (Jisrael) is the Aramaic equivalent of the Hebrew name יִשְׂרָאֵל (Yisra'el), which is commonly translated as "Israel." The name "Israel" is significant in the biblical narrative, representing both the patriarch Jacob, who was renamed Israel after wrestling with God (Genesis 32:28), and the nation that descended from his twelve sons. In the Aramaic sections of the Old Testament, particularly in the books of Daniel and Ezra, the term יִשְׂרָאֵל is used to refer to the Jewish people or the nation of Israel. This reflects the historical context in which parts of the Old Testament were written, during and after the Babylonian exile, when Aramaic was a common language among the Jewish people. The use of the Aramaic form underscores the continuity of the identity and faith of the Israelites despite their changing linguistic and cultural circumstances.
